Sevierville, Tennessee, offers a delightful array of shops where you can find unique gifts and souvenirs that capture the essence of the Smoky Mountains. Here are some top spots to explore:
Ogle Brothers General Store
Experience true Southern hospitality at Ogle Brothers General Store. This charming shop offers a wide range of locally made arts and crafts, clothing, food, candy, toys, and souvenirs. Notably, their on-site artisan crafts unique pottery pieces, making it a perfect place to find one-of-a-kind gifts.
The Apple Barn Cider Mill & General Store
A visit to Sevierville isn’t complete without stopping by The Apple Barn. Famous for its homemade apple butter, this store also offers a variety of apple-inspired products, including cider, apple spice cake mix, and fresh apples. These delicious treats make for delightful gifts or personal indulgences.
Loralei’s
For a boutique shopping experience, Loralei’s is the place to go. This shop features a curated selection of jewelry, baby gifts, boutique clothing, and more. It’s an excellent spot to find thoughtful gifts for loved ones or a special treat for yourself.
Robert A. Tino Gallery
Art enthusiasts will appreciate the Robert A. Tino Gallery, showcasing works by one of the Southeast’s celebrated artists. The gallery offers note cards featuring various scenes inspired by the Smoky Mountains and Sevierville area, making for elegant and unique souvenirs.
Smoky Mountain Knife Works
Known as the “world’s largest knife showplace,” this store offers an extensive selection of knives, from camping tools to collectible blades. It’s a must-visit for outdoor enthusiasts and those looking for distinctive gifts.
Exploring these shops will provide you with a rich selection of unique gifts and souvenirs, ensuring your visit to Sevierville is both memorable and rewarding.
